Fortune is a web framework for prototyping hypermedia APIs that implement the [JSON API](http://jsonapi.org/) specification. It comes with a modular persistence layer, with adapters for [NeDB](//github.com/louischatriot/nedb) (built-in), [MongoDB](//github.com/daliwali/fortune-mongodb), [MySQL](//github.com/daliwali/fortune-relational), [Postgres](//github.com/daliwali/fortune-relational), & [SQLite](//github.com/daliwali/fortune-relational). What needs to be done: - Querying, pagination, sorting - Compound documents - Content negotiation between different formats (future, planned) - Ensuring specification compliance Contributions welcome. ### Features Fortune implements everything you need to get started with JSON API, with a few extra features: - Batteries included, Fortune handles routing and database interactions so you don't have to. - Serializers and deserializers for JSON API, and other hypermedia formats (in the future). - Hooks to implement application specific logic before/after interacting with resources. It does not come with any authentication or authorization, you should implement your own application-specific logic (see [keystore.js](//github.com/daliwali/fortune/blob/master/examples/keystore.js) for an example). ## Guide & Documentation The full guide and API documentation are located at [fortunejs.com](http://fortunejs.com/). ### Basic Usage Here is a minimal application: ```javascript var fortune = require('fortune'); var app = fortune(); app.resource('person', { name: String, age: Number, pets: ['pet'] // "has many" relationship to pets }); app.resource('pet', { name: String, age: Number, owner: 'person' // "belongs to" relationship to a person }); app.listen(1337); ``` This exposes a few routes for the `person` and `pet` resources, as defined by the JSON API specification: | HTTP | Person | Pet | Notes | |--------|--------------------|-------------------|--------------------------------------------------------------| | GET | /people | /pets | Get a collection of resources, accepts query `?ids=1,2,3...` | | POST | /people | /pets | Create a resource | | GET | /people/`:id` | /pets/`:id` | Get a specific resource, or multiple: `1,2,3` | | PUT | /people/`:id` | /pets/`:id` | Create or update a resource | | PATCH | /people/`:id` | /pets/`:id` | Patch a resource (see [RFC 6902](//tools.ietf.org/html/rfc6902)) | | DELETE | /people/`:id` | /pets/`:id` | Delete a resource | | GET | /people/`:id`/pets | /pets/`:id`/owner | Get a related resource (one level deep) | ### Unit Testing Tests are written with Mocha, and are run against the built-in NeDB adapter, plus MongoDB & MySQL on Travis.
